Geo-politics over rid all laws in the westThe arrest has sent shockwaves across Pakistan as Hussain once ruled Karachi, the country's commercial capital, with an iron fist, shutting down the entire city in mere seconds with the help of his loyal workers.
He is also facing inquiries for money laundering and delivering a hate speech to his supporters via telephone after the 2013 general elections. Hussain's party was splintered in two factions in 2016 after a series of anti-Pakistan and anti-military speeches. His loyalists formed the London faction, while dissidents are based in Pakistan.
